setting the Tone BASS: Press this knob lightlyso it extends. Turn the knob to the right to increase and to left to decrease the bass. TREB: Press this knob lightlyso it extends. Turn the knob to the right to increase and to the left to decrease treble. If a station is weak or noisy, you may want to decrease the treble. Push these knobs back their stored positions when into you're not using them. Adjusting the Speakers so BAL: Press this knob lightly it extends. Turn the knob to the right to adjust sound to the right speakers and to the left for the left speakers. The middle position balances the sound between the speakers. FADE: Press this knob lightly it extends. Turn so the knob to the right adjust the sound to the front to speakers and to the for the rear speakers. The middle left position balances the sound between the speakers. Push these knobs back into their stored positions when you're not using them. Playing a Cassette Tape With the radio on, insertcassette tape. The tape will a begin playing as soon as is inserted. When one side of it your cassette tape is done playing, auto reverse plays the other sideof your cassette tape.If you want toinsert a cassette tape when the ignition off, first press EJECT. is While the tapeis playing, use theVOL, FADE, BAL, BASS and TREB controls as youdo for the radio. just Other controlsmay have different functions when a will tape is inserted. The display show TAPE with an arrow to indicate which side of the tape is playing. PLAY will appear on the display temporarily when a tape is playing. The display will then revert back to showing the time.
